Job Summary

This role is for an Electronics Technician to join the ICT maintenance team within the Federal Police's regional workshop. The primary responsibility involves the maintenance and repair of ICT command and operational equipment for the Federal Police and, if necessary, other authorities. These activities may also be carried out as part of a mobile ICT maintenance team during operations. A unique aspect of this position is that upon successful completion of the suitability selection process, candidates will be appointed as police officers within the Federal Police, undergoing comprehensive theoretical and practical police training. This offers a secure public service job with long-term planning, opportunities for professional development, and a chance to contribute actively to Germany's security infrastructure.
